Solutions facilitating the configuration of electronic keys for vehicle entry and operation are essential in modern automotive security. These applications enable users or technicians to synchronize key fobs with a vehicle’s onboard computer system, granting access and start functionality. Examples include dealer-specific diagnostic tools and aftermarket programmers designed for broader compatibility.

The emergence of such technologies has streamlined key replacement procedures and broadened accessibility. They are vital for automotive locksmiths, repair shops, and dealerships needing to address lost, damaged, or malfunctioning key fobs. Furthermore, these programming tools offer cost-effective alternatives to entirely replacing vehicle security systems, offering a blend of convenience and security.

Solutions designed to streamline operational workflows for skilled professionals in construction, electrical work, plumbing, HVAC, and similar fields are vital tools in modern business. These systems often encompass features such as scheduling, customer relationship management (CRM), invoicing, and inventory tracking. For example, a plumbing company might use this technology to schedule service calls, dispatch technicians, generate invoices, and manage their supply of pipes and fittings.

The ability to centralize and automate crucial business processes offers numerous advantages. Historically, tradespeople relied on manual methods like paper-based scheduling and accounting, which were prone to errors, inefficiencies, and delays. Adopting digital platforms leads to improved organization, reduced administrative overhead, enhanced communication, and greater profitability. Efficiency gains stemming from optimized scheduling and resource allocation allow businesses to take on more projects and improve customer satisfaction.
